Christina Myers is a former journalist turned freelance writer and editor. Her work has appeared in newspapers, magazines, literary anthologies, and online. Her debut novel, The List of Last Chances, is a BC bestseller and she teaches writing at SFU's continuing studies department. She is a mom of two and lives in Surrey, BC with her family in a little house that is twice as old as she is. Find her at www.cmyers.ca.
